Responsibilities

Provides advice and information to current and prospective students and parents on financial aid policies, procedures, and regulations
Analyzes student inquiries, determines relevant issues, and recommends solutions
Performs needs analysis and assesses eligibility, recommends adjustments to aid awards
Participates in outreach services to prospective students, parents, and the general public
Participates in standing department committees to raise issues and receive direction on practices and procedures
